*** NEWS FLASH !!! ***

Date: February 3, 1959

In the midst of a 24 city "Winter Dance Party" tour, a plane carrying The Bands of Buddy Holly, Ritchie Valens, Dion and the Belmonts and the "Big Bopper" has crashed in an Iowa cornfield.

"The Winter Dance Party Tour" was planned to cover 24 cities in a short 3 week time frame (January 23 - February 15) and Holly would be the biggest headliner. Waylon Jennings, a friend from Lubbock, Texas and Tommy Allsup would go as backup musicians.
Spoiler:
Image
Ritchie Valens, probably the hottest of the artists at the time, The Big Bopper, and Dion and the Belmonts would round out the list of performers.

The tour bush had no heat and broke down during the tour so Holly found a 21 year old pilot to fly a few of them to the next gig.
Dwyer Flying Service got the charter. $36 per person for a single engine Beechcraft Bonanza.
Waylon Jennings, Buddy Holly's backing guitarist, gave up his seat to J.P. "Big Bopper" Richardson who was fighting a cold.
